/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.slick-track{display:-webkit-box!important;display:-webkit-flex!important;display:-ms-flexbox!important;display:flex!important}.slick-slide{height:inherit!important}.slick-slide .card,.slick-slide .card-reference,.slick-slide>div{height:100%}.slick-slide .card.full-image{max-width:1280px;max-height:900px}.slick-next{right:-2px}@media (min-width:768px){.slick-next{right:-12px}}.slick-prev{left:2px}@media (min-width:768px){.slick-prev{left:-12px}}.slick-next,.slick-prev{border-radius:50%;height:20px;-webkit-transition:.3s;-o-transition:.3s;transition:.3s;width:12px;z-index:1}@media (min-width:768px){.slick-next,.slick-prev{background-color:#fff;-webkit-filter:drop-shadow(0 2px 5px rgba(0,0,0,.2));filter:drop-shadow(0 2px 5px rgba(0,0,0,.2));height:48px;width:48px}}.slick-next span[class*=icon],.slick-prev span[class*=icon]{opacity:1}.slick-next span[class*=icon]:before,.slick-prev span[class*=icon]:before{background:url(/themes/custom/islamorada/assets/img/icons/icon-slider-caret.svg) no-repeat;background-size:cover;content:"";-webkit-filter:invert(17%) sepia(19%) saturate(1144%) hue-rotate(223deg) brightness(96%) contrast(90%);filter:invert(17%) sepia(19%) saturate(1144%) hue-rotate(223deg) brightness(96%) contrast(90%);height:20px;left:50%;position:absolute;top:50%;-webkit-transform:translate(-50%,-50%);-ms-transform:translate(-50%,-50%);transform:translate(-50%,-50%);width:12px}@media (min-width:768px){.slick-next span[class*=icon]:before,.slick-prev span[class*=icon]:before{background:url(/themes/custom/islamorada/assets/img/icons/icon-slider-arrow.svg) no-repeat;height:12px;width:25px}}@media (min-width:768px){.slick-next:hover,.slick-prev:hover{background:#fdf2f1}}.slick-next.slick-disabled,.slick-prev.slick-disabled{display:none!important}.slick-prev span[class*=icon]:before{margin:-5px 0 0 -11px;-webkit-transform:rotate(180deg);-ms-transform:rotate(180deg);transform:rotate(180deg)}
article.venues.full .content{margin-inline:auto;max-width:1200px;padding-top:32px}article.venues.full .content>div{margin-bottom:16px}article.venues.card{margin-bottom:24px}article.venues.card .image{position:relative}article.venues.card .image .category{background-color:#fff;font-weight:700;left:0;padding:6px 20px;position:absolute;top:32px;z-index:10}article.venues.card .content{-webkit-box-align:center;-webkit-align-items:center;-ms-flex-align:center;align-items:center;background-color:#fff;padding-inline:24px}article.venues.card .content>*{text-align:center}article.venues.card .content p.property{font-size:1.5rem;font-weight:600;letter-spacing:.08;text-transform:uppercase}article.venues.card .content ul.details{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;-webkit-box-pack:center;-webkit-justify-content:center;-ms-flex-pack:center;justify-content:center;list-style:none;padding:0}article.venues.card .content ul.details li{line-height:3.5rem;margin-inline:16px;padding-left:40px;position:relative}article.venues.card .content ul.details li:before{background-size:cover;content:"";display:block;-webkit-filter:invert(17%) sepia(19%) saturate(1144%) hue-rotate(223deg) brightness(96%) contrast(90%);filter:invert(17%) sepia(19%) saturate(1144%) hue-rotate(223deg) brightness(96%) contrast(90%);height:28px;left:0;position:absolute;top:50%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);width:28px}article.venues.card .content ul.details li.area:before{background:url(/themes/custom/islamorada/assets/img/icons/icon-area.svg) no-repeat}article.venues.card .content ul.details li.capacity:before{background:url(/themes/custom/islamorada/assets/img/icons/icon-sleeps.svg) no-repeat}@media (min-width:1280px){article.venues.card .content{padding-block:40px;padding-inline:48px}}article.venues .link-wrapper{margin-top:auto}.tour-modal{background:#52416b;border:5px solid #3a2e4b;-webkit-box-shadow:0 0 1em rgba(0,0,0,.3);box-shadow:0 0 1em rgba(0,0,0,.3);padding:0;position:fixed;top:50%;-webkit-transform:translateY(-50%);-ms-transform:translateY(-50%);transform:translateY(-50%);z-index:10000}.tour-modal::-webkit-backdrop{background-color:rgba(58,46,75,.6);-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.tour-modal::backdrop{background-color:rgba(58,46,75,.6);-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px)}.tour-modal iframe{display:block;height:300px;width:300px}@media (min-width:480px){.tour-modal iframe{height:225px;width:400px}}@media (min-width:600px){.tour-modal iframe{height:280px;width:500px}}@media (min-width:768px){.tour-modal iframe{height:340px;width:600px}}@media (min-width:1280px){.tour-modal iframe{height:560px;width:1000px}}.tour-modal .inner{position:relative}.tour-modal .inner:before{content:"loading...";color:#fff;position:absolute;top:50%;left:50%;-webkit-transform:translateX(-50%) translateY(-50%);-ms-transform:translateX(-50%) translateY(-50%);transform:translateX(-50%) translateY(-50%);z-index:-1}.tour-modal .inner button{display:block;font-size:1.75rem;height:20px;padding:8px;position:absolute;top:5px;right:5px;width:20px;z-index:2}.tour-modal .inner button:before{background:url(/themes/custom/islamorada/assets/img/icons/icon-close.svg) no-repeat;background-size:cover;content:"";display:block;-webkit-filter:invert(100%) sepia(0) saturate(7500%) hue-rotate(84deg) brightness(106%) contrast(99%);filter:invert(100%) sepia(0) saturate(7500%) hue-rotate(84deg) brightness(106%) contrast(99%);height:16px;left:2px;position:absolute;top:2px;width:16px}
